This is one two memorial plinths to New Zealand soldiers at the entrance to St Mary's Church graveyard at Walton-on-Thames. During the First World War Over 27,000 New Zealanders were cared for at Mount Felix. The people of Walton took the young soldiers into their homes and their hearts. Not all survived and this is one of many memorials in the town. For a wider view see https://www.geograph.org.uk/photo/6460194
